Hi, I'm

A full-stack web developer passionate about creating dynamic and secure web applications, with a keen interest in exploring security and Arduino projects, constantly seeking innovation and technical excellence.

cvgithubLinkdln
 

Introduction

Overview.

Experienced Full-Stack Developer specializing in React.js, MongoDB, Nest.js, and Laravel. Skilled in building scalable applications and RESTful APIs with a focus on performance and scalability. Proficient in responsive design and rigorous testing practices. Collaborative team player committed to delivering innovative solutions and meeting project deadlines.

Full Stack Developer

Full Stack Developer

Frontend Developer

Frontend Developer

Backend Developer

Backend Developer

Magento Developer

Magento Developer

 

What I have done so far

Work Exprience.

NextWork

Community Lead

NextWork

  • Tech Used: AWS (S3, CloudFront, other services), CI/CD, Cloud infrastructure
  • Organized and led educational sessions on AWS and cloud computing, improving participants’ practical understanding and engagement.
  • Demonstrated real-world performance differences between S3 and CloudFront using KeyCDN Performance Tool across multiple regions (~5), showing that a 3 MB video loads up to 4× faster via CloudFront than directly from S3.
  • Guided students through cloud deployment strategies, CI/CD workflows, and optimization trade-offs.
  • Provided hands-on mentoring, explaining cloud concepts, and helping participants apply best practices in practical scenarios.
Nov 2025 – Present
DRV

Senior Full Stack Developer (Short-term Contract)

DRV

  • Tech Used: Next.js, Vue.js, Laravel, NestJS, TypeScript, PostgreSQL, AWS S3, PostHog
  • Led full refactoring of Next.js frontend architecture to Domain-Driven Design (DDD), improving maintainability, implementing SEO best practices (sitemap, robots.txt, metadata), and optimizing initial page load speed.
  • Integrated PostHog analytics for real estate platforms, tracking ~80% of users to analyze engagement and guide content/feature decisions.
  • Implemented CI/CD rules and automated checks to prevent non-compliant code from being pushed, ensuring code quality and system stability.
  • Built AWS S3-based document management system with presigned URLs, improving upload efficiency, scalability, and secure storage for client files.
  • Developed HubSpot Calendar integration using Vue.js, Laravel, and Inertia, enabling direct client-owner communication and streamlined scheduling.
Apr 2025 – Oct 2025
Gulf Crypto Bank

Full Stack Developer

Gulf Crypto Bank

  • Tech Used: Next.js, React, NestJS, TypeScript, Redis, Laravel, MySQL, Microservices
  • Applied frontend performance optimizations (memoization, lazy loading, code splitting) in Next.js, improving initial page load and user experience for ~2000 shareholders.
  • Transformed monolithic NestJS application into a microservices architecture, enabling independent deployments, improving maintainability, and supporting collaboration across a multinational team (~India, Tunisia, Lebanon, Turkey, Algeria).
  • Implemented Redis caching for high-frequency API endpoints on shareholder dashboards (Laravel/MySQL), reducing response time from ~600ms to ~120ms.
  • Developed and secured critical shareholder dashboards, including OTP-based authentication, enhancing security and adoption; discovered a major vulnerability that led to CEO-page access remediation.
  • Built stakeholder dashboards using Laravel/MySQL, leveraging built-in functionality to accelerate development and efficiently handle growing user and investor demands.
Apr 2024 – Jun 2025
WebLayer

Backend Developer

WebLayer

  • Tech Used: Laravel, SQL, ReactJS, Algolia, REST APIs
  • Developed APIs and server-side logic using Laravel, supporting multiple daily client requests and improving backend performance.
  • Built analytics and reporting tools used by internal teams and clients, enhancing operational decisionmaking and efficiency.
  • Integrated Algolia search functionality, reducing average query response time from ~500ms to ~150ms and improving user experience.
  • Contributed to both frontend (ReactJS) and backend (Laravel) development, focusing on scalable solutions to support the growing startup user base.
  • Assisted in end-to-end deployment from development to production, reducing downtime and ensuring smooth product launches.
Apr 2023 – Mar 2024
Marka Press

Web Developer

Marka Press

  • Tech Used: React.js, Next.js, TypeScript, TailwindCSS, Bootstrap, Sass
  • Developed responsive client-facing pages using React.js/Next.js and TailwindCSS, ensuring cross-device consistency and performance.
  • Migrated projects from React to Next.js, improving initial page load speed by ~40% and boosting SEO performance by ~25% based on Lighthouse metrics.
  • Collaborated directly with clients to gather requirements and deliver tailored web solutions that aligned with business objectives.
Oct 2021 – Mar 2022
CodenDot

Magento Developer

CodenDot

  • Tech Used: Magento 2, PHP, MySQL, Frontend (HTML, CSS, JS)
  • Developed and maintained eCommerce websites with Magento 2, implementing multiple themes and optimizing features to improve usability and site performance.
  • Delivered customized solutions directly to clients, contributing to increased online sales and high client satisfaction.
  • Collaborated with UI/UX designers and project managers to ensure cohesive, high-quality web applications.
Feb 2021 – Sep 2021
 

My academic journey

Education. 🏫

Nov 2021 - Jan 2024

Computer Programming - Uşak University

 

What I have learnt so far

Skills 💻.

 

My work

(8 projects)

Projects.

Following projects showcase my skills and experience through real-world examples of my work. Each project is briefly described with links to code repositories and live demos. It reflects my ability to solve complex problems, work with different technologies, and manage projects effectively.

Car Rental System
github

Car Rental System

A sophisticated car rental platform built with NestJS, featuring microservices architecture, real-time processing, and advanced security features.

nestjs

Typescript

microservices

Mongodb

rabbitMQ

Redis

Algolia

Stripe

Gmail

You App
github

You App

YOUAPP is a platform that connects users in a dynamic and interactive way. It enables seamless communication through real-time chat, personalized user profiles, and instant notifications, creating an engaging and collaborative environment.

nestjs

socketIO

Typescript

nextjs

microservices

Mongodb

rabbitMQ

docker

Place Discovery
github
Live

Place Discovery

Uncover exciting destinations with in-depth information, user reviews, and ratings. Effortlessly search for, bookmark, and share your favorite spots, add new locations you've visited.Enjoy a user-friendly interface that makes exploring and sharing your adventures a breeze.

react

laravel

tailwind

sql

Javascript

Algolia

Auto Parts Pro
github
Live

Auto Parts Pro

A complete platform for managing auto parts with search by brand, advanced filtering, and customizable views. Includes a dashboard to add, edit, and manage parts with pagination, Excel import/export, daily sales and debts tracking, plus secure authentication.

nextjs

tailwind

postgres

Typescript

Halo Chat
github
Live

Halo Chat

A chat app supports both individual and group chats, allowing users to send messages, update group information, and manage group members and photos. It includes features like message history, profile images, and user authentication

Typescript

nextjs

Pusher

Mongodb

tailwind

Imaginify
github
Live

Imaginify

An AI image SaaS platform that excels in image processing capabilities, integrates a secure payment infrastructure, offers advanced image search functionalities, and supports multiple AI features, including image restoration, recoloring, object removal, generative filling, and background removal.

nextjs

Clerk

Mongodb

tailwind

Stripe

Typescript

Cloundinary

Comfy Store
github
Live

Comfy Store

Shop effortlessly with a user-friendly interface featuring product search, filtering options, and pagination. Customize your experience with color selection and quantity choices, all while enjoying dark mode and a seamless checkout process.

react

redux

tailwind

Javascript

Evently
github
Live

Evently

Discover and explore a diverse range of events with a streamlined experience,Each event page provides detailed information, ticket purchasing options, and user profiles to manage personal data and track purchased tickets.

nextjs

Clerk

Mongodb

tailwind

Stripe

Typescript

 

Discover my creations

Packages. 📦

valid-utils

valid-utils

V 1.0.1

speech-command-engine

speech-command-engine

V 1.0.5

@saadeh/ext-sync

@saadeh/ext-sync

V 1.1.1

@saadeh/xlsx

@saadeh/xlsx

V 0.20.3

 

Get in touch

Contact.